من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ب
[كود] c sharp - نسخة قابلة للطباعة

+- منتدى فيجوال بيسك لكل العرب | منتدى المبرمجين العرب (http://vb4arb.com/vb)
+-- قسم : قسم لغة السي شارب C#.NET (http://vb4arb.com/vb/forumdisplay.php?fid=175)
+--- قسم : قسم اسئلة C#.NET (http://vb4arb.com/vb/forumdisplay.php?fid=176)
+--- الموضوع : [كود] c sharp (/showthread.php?tid=949)



c sharp - roro2013 - 13-11-13


السلام عليكم ..
السؤال: هو انه لدينا button , textbox وعندما ندخل الارقام في textbox ويعدها نضغط على الbutton تظهر لنا عبارة تبين لنا ان ip address الذي ادخلناه في textbox يكون هو صحيح او غير صحيح فاذا كان موجود يظهر في ip address والا not ip address .. فارجو مساعدتي في الحل..
PHP كود :
private void button1_Click(object senderEventArgs e)
        {
            
string s;
            
int count;
            
string str ="";
            
string temp ="";
 
            for (
int i 0str.Length; ++i)
            {
                
str[i];
 
                if (
str[i] == '.')
                {
                    if ((
Convert.ToInt32(s)>= 0) && (Convert.ToInt32(s)<= 255))
                    {
                        
count++;
                        
"";
                    }
                    else
                    {
                        
temp += str[i].ToString();
 
                    }
 
                    if (
count == 4)
                    {
                        
MessageBox.Show"IP address");
                    }
                    else
                    {
                        
MessageBox.Show("IP address");
                    }
 
            
 
                }
            }
        }
    }




RE: c sharp - Sajad - 13-11-13

السلام عليكم

تفضل اخي العزيز
PHP كود :
string ip textBox1.Text ".";
            
string n "";
            
int count 0;
            for (
int i 0ip.Lengthi++)
            {
                if (
ip[i] == '.' && ip[1] != '.')
                {
                    if (
int.Parse(n) >= && int.Parse(n) <= 255)
                    {
                        
"";
                        
count++;
                    }
                }
                else if (!
char.IsDigit(ip[i]))
                {
                    return;
                }
                else if (
char.IsDigit(ip[i]))
                {
                    
+= ip[i].ToString();
                }
            }

            if (
count == 4)
                
MessageBox.Show("It's IP Address");
            else
            {
                
MessageBox.Show("It's Not IP Address");
            } 

تحياتي